INDIANAPOLIS - The Wisconsin men's rowing program sent eight different boats of underclassman to Indianapolis, Indiana, on Sunday to compete at the Head of the Eagle. The Badgers sent two varsity fours, two freshman/novice eights and four freshman/novice fours.
The team shined in the freshman/novice eight. Boat A came in second place, finishing in 11:04.7, and boat B was not far behind, coming in third.
In the varsity four, the first Badger boat came in seventh place with a time of 12:22.5. The second boat finished in 11th place, completing the race in 13:25.1.
Wisconsin sent four freshman/novices four boats to Indy, and boat A finished in second (12:07.6), B in 6th (12:42.9), C in 13th (14:07.5), and D did not finish.Â
Up next: The Badgers get the winter off from racing and are next scheduled to compete on March 25 at Marietta in Ohio.

Assistant Coach Beau Hoopman
"We've gotten in quite a bit of mileage in the last two weeks. However, usually we would have a couple races under our belts by the time this regatta rolls around, and our lack of racing experience showed."
"The ultimate goal of freshman year is to teach them how to be racers; we aren't going to out muscle our competition at the very top. Sometimes you need to learn the hard lessons early to understand what the point is; how they react in the next 5 months will determine if they will make it as collegiate oarsmen."
